The Diocese of Ely is seeking a Rector to serve the Shingay Group of Parishes. Might you be the new Rector we are praying for, who will embrace living among us and share wholeheartedly in the life of our communities in our delightful rural area?
The Shingay Group consists now of 5 parishes: Abington Pigotts, Guilden Morden with Tadlow, Litlington, Steeple Morden, and Wendy, lying some fifteen miles from Cambridge. Located in the south-western corner of the Ely Diocese, on the borders of Bedfordshire and Hertfordshire, we have easy links to London and Cambridge.
